“I want to live!” – Nico Robin
Nico Robin is seen as one of the more serious and stoic characters on the crew. But she has actually been through quite a lot. She is the sole survivor of the Ohara massacre, leading her to a lonely and miserable life where she was forced to put her needs on hold. It was a powerful moment in the anime when Nico Robin decided to finally live for herself, a character arc that had viewers quite emotional. When she yells to the Straw Hats that she wants to go with them, One Piece fans had goosebumps at the emotional moment.

“We’re throwing people’s lives away, even though every single soldier has a family waiting on them to return!” — Koby
Koby started off as a deckhand, captured by Alvida and her pirate crew before the anime even started. But Koby started his journey as a Marine after Luffy showed him that he does have the power to change his destiny. And how? By defeating Alvida.
In this scene, Koby was called to fight in the Battle of Marineford, but was shaken up by the violence and death around him as the parties continued to clash. He turned to Admiral Akainu to ask him to think of his soldiers, worried for their fate.

“One Piece does exist!” — Whitebeard
One Piece isn’t just the name of the anime. It’s inspired by the name given to all the treasure collected by Pirate King Gol D. Roger. The treasure is said to have “unimaginable value.” It’s located on the final island of the Grand Line: Laugh Tale. Luffy and his crew are after One Piece, with Luffy wanting to be the Pirate King.
When death seemed inevitable, Whitebeard declared that the One Piece was real. This would inspire pirates to continue their pursuit of freedom.
